NextFin News - In a landmark disclosure that underscores the shifting center of gravity in the global artificial intelligence landscape, OpenAI CEO Sam Altman announced on Sunday, February 15, 2026, that India has reached 100 million weekly active ChatGPT users. This figure establishes India as OpenAI’s second-largest market worldwide, trailing only the United States. The announcement was made via an article in the Times of India, timed strategically ahead of the five-day India AI Impact Summit in New Delhi, where Altman is set to join global leaders including Google CEO Sundar Pichai and Anthropic CEO Dario Amodei.

According to Altman, the explosive growth in the South Asian nation is fueled by a unique convergence of a young, tech-savvy demographic and aggressive localization efforts. India currently boasts the world’s largest population of student ChatGPT users, a segment that has integrated generative AI into academic workflows with unprecedented speed. To capture this price-sensitive yet high-volume market, OpenAI established a dedicated office in New Delhi in August 2025 and introduced "ChatGPT Go," a specialized tier priced under $5 that was later offered for free to Indian users for a full year. This strategy has paid off, with India now accounting for approximately 11-12% of ChatGPT’s estimated 900 million global weekly active users.

The scale of adoption in India represents more than just a vanity metric; it signifies a fundamental shift in how AI giants approach emerging markets. Historically, Silicon Valley firms treated India as a secondary market for localized versions of Western products. However, the data suggests India is now a primary laboratory for AI democratization. Altman noted that India’s focus on "practical AI literacy" and infrastructure positions the country to shape how democratic AI models are scaled globally. This is evidenced by the fact that India also leads the world in the usage of Google’s Gemini for educational purposes, creating a fierce competitive environment between OpenAI and its rivals for the "mindshare" of the next generation of professionals.

From an analytical perspective, the 100-million-user milestone highlights the "leapfrogging" phenomenon common in Indian tech adoption. Much like the country bypassed landlines for mobile phones and desktops for smartphones, Indian users are bypassing traditional search-based information gathering for AI-native interfaces. The student-led nature of this growth is particularly significant. With over 250 million students in the Indian education system, the grassroots adoption of ChatGPT for coding, language learning, and research is creating a massive, AI-literate workforce. This demographic dividend provides OpenAI with a vast dataset of diverse linguistic and cultural interactions, which is essential for refining models to be truly global.

However, the path to sustainable monetization in India remains a complex challenge. While user engagement is at an all-time high, the standard $20 monthly subscription for ChatGPT Plus remains prohibitive for the average Indian consumer, whose monthly per capita income is significantly lower than in Western markets. OpenAI’s experiment with the sub-$5 "ChatGPT Go" tier and subsequent free-year promotions indicate a shift toward a volume-based business model. The long-term strategy likely involves embedding AI into the digital public infrastructure (DPI) that India has successfully pioneered with systems like UPI (Unified Payments Interface). By integrating AI into governance, healthcare, and education at a national scale, OpenAI can secure a permanent foothold that transcends individual subscriptions.

Looking forward, India’s influence on AI governance will likely grow in tandem with its user base. As U.S. President Trump’s administration continues to navigate the balance between AI innovation and national security, the sheer volume of Indian users gives New Delhi significant leverage in global regulatory discussions. The India AI Impact Summit is expected to address these themes, focusing on data localization and the ethical deployment of AI in diverse societies. For OpenAI, India is no longer just a market to be conquered; it is a strategic anchor that will dictate the technical and ethical evolution of generative AI for the remainder of the decade.
